Racial Justice in Sex Education
Advocates, in collaboration with SisterReach, created a series of asynchronous teacher training modules to increase health and physical education teachers’ awareness, capacity, and skills in integrating racial justice into sex education. The modules help educators practice effectively addressing their own implicit bias, intervene in microaggressions and racism in their classrooms; and build safe, culturally responsive, and affirming learning environments that center the lived experiences of students of color. Get Your Life
This evidence-informed HIV prevention intervention is designed for community based organizations to implement on weekends or afterschool hours for Black and Latino Young Men Who Have Sex with Men, ages 16-19. Adapted from Many Men, Many Voices the curriculum is trauma informed and culturally responsive. Evaluation showed statistically significant improvements in participants’ HIV knowledge and intention to reduce risk from pre to post test.

Rights, Respect, Responsibility, a K-12th Grade Comprehensive Sexuality Education Curriculum.
This K-12 comprehensive sex education curriculum is fully mapped to the National Sexuality Education Standards, covers all 16 topics deemed essential by the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ention, is LGBTQ-inclusive, trauma informed and culturally responsive. Over 13,000 educators have downloaded 3Rs. 3Rs has been adapted for use in 13 states and more than 500 school districts across the country, reaching millions of young people with sex education that meets the National Sexuality Education Standards.
Virtual PD
Virtual PD is a simulated environment (classroom, health care exam room and office) where professionals can practice with youth avatars using short scenarios and support from an instructional coach, so they can quickly learn and master the skills they need to be effective.
